In an exclusive interview, superstar Kareena Kapoor opens up about family approval, marriage, kids and the challenges of being in love.
In the year since Kareena and Saif Ali Khan openly declared their love, much has happened in the superstar's life. Professionally, Imtiaz Ali's Jab We Met took her to new heights and won her five Best Actress awards. Personally, her love life made headlines for her off-screen pairing with big love Saif.
Excerpts from the interview:
What do you expect out of a marriage?
I want to get married and have children. I would do anything to keep a relationship going. For me, time is a very precious commodity and I'm always there for Saif. And that says a lot. It's very easy to talk about fidelity, loyalty and swimming the seven seas but considering the lives we lead, I think the most important thing in a relationship is the amount of time you can spend with each other.
Do you discuss past relationships?
Not really. I respect the fact that Saif was married before and has two lovely children. I have been a fan of Amrita Singh. I haven't met her ever but I know her through her films. For me, she'll always have a place of importance in his life because she is Saif Ali Khan's first wife and the mother of his children. And, I've told Saif this. I would want her to have that kind of respect always. This is what my parents have taught me. At the end of the day, it was just a marriage that didn't work out. I have always encouraged Saif to be friends with her because I think that would be great. I guess they will just need time but that's something that they would need to deal with. I will always respect her. As far as any other relationship of Saif is concerned, I don't think they really mattered.
Do Saif and you talk about marriage?
Of course, we do talk about the future. If I was to imagine what it would be like 30 or 40 years from now, I see Saif and me on a yacht, sailing across the world.
Saif talks on Kareena:
Our living apart from each other reminds me of my mum's [Sharmila Tagore] letters that she used to write to my father [Mansoor Ali Khan Pataudi] when he used to be away from home for days while playing international cricket. She used to decide on the spot where they could meet.
Since Kareena and I are not doing too many films together also, we need to be strong and have a lot of love and trust to make our relationship work. Since we stay apart from each other, it's also very exciting whenever we meet. It has kept our relationship as intoxicating as ever. People often tend to not take our relationship so seriously. So we need to be almost spiritual to make it successful.
But when you are with the right person, things follow naturally and you are not interested in anything else. I'm definitely monogamous. I feel it's far more sexier than being promiscuous.
Saif on having a family with Kareena:
Yes, we talk about settling down together, having children and holidays together. Kareena is very loving and she is a family-oriented girl despite what she portrays on screen. Children are something that she is looking forward to and I know that she will give her 100 per cent in that department. I'm a bit partial to girls. But a girl and a boy are great. Two girls and two boys get even better. Actually it will depend on the money I have as raising kids is an expensive proposition. But yes, I love children and I'm looking forward to it.
